BQ - IMO, after being to WWE and TNA house shows and a TNA PPV, I've gotta say, TNA security are more aware and are prone to be very helpful and very reasonable and easy to strike up a convo. WWE security are more prone to be protective of the actual wrestlers more than anything, I've never seen WWE security actually act fun, they've been serious in their work. Both sets of security are actually good at what they are payed for but I'd have to say TNA are more fun

BQ2 - Nope, only ones who enter ringside or into the ring. They like those who go over the top and go mental within a reach

BQ3 - I've only been to 5 WWE house shows so I don't have a clear view of what they actually do before the event but, from what I've seen, they are good at what they do but nothing more than that

BQ4 - There's been some infamous riots in RoH, both were worked shoots that advanced an angle, between actual wrestlers and security. The first one, the best riot of all time, was at the 1st Anniversary Show, if you just love riots, you'd f*cking love that riot, well worked

For that riot, they actually used some of Homicide's friends but the way it was worked, you would never think that. The recommendation of that DVD is based of the riot, to be honest
